> - * Given a dentry or %NULL pointer increment the reference count > - * if appropriate and return the dentry. A dentry will not be > - * destroyed when it has references. > + * Given a dentry, increment the reference count and return the > + * dentry. > + * > + * Context: @dentry->d_lock must be held.
... and dentry must be alive. There are many ways the caller could use to guarantee that - any of the "it's hashed", "it's positive", "its ->d_lockref.count is not negative" would suffice under ->d_lock.
